John Tilden Toliver 1880–1919 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 30 October 1880
Birth Location: Alleghany County, North Carolina, United States of America
Death Date: 26 May 1919
Death Location: Alleghany County, North Carolina, United States of America
Father: Calvin Toliver
Mother: Elizabeth Toliver
Spouse(s):
Children(s):
John Tilden Toliver was born in 1880 in Alleghany County, North Carolina, United States of America, the child of Calvin J Toliver And Elizabeth Alice Toliver. John Tilden Toliver passed away in 1919 in Alleghany County, North Carolina, United States of America.
